ROCK SPRINGS, Wyo. --- The federal government is preparing to offer more than 250 parcels of public land for oil and gas leasing in western Wyoming and is seeking public comment on the proposal.

The 252 parcels would be sold at auction next May. They include 45 parcels under the U.S. Bureau of Land Management's Kemmerer Field Office, 67 under the Rawlins Field Office and 140 under the Rock Springs Field Office.

The BLM says nine parcels are in areas designated as unavailable for oil and gas leasing under federal resource management plans.

The BLM says it is encouraging people to identify particular issues, concerns and ideas not covered in a draft environmental assessment for the upcoming lease sale.
